With the end of the Have A Nice Day Tour, Bon Jovi began to throw around ideas for their next project. Among the potential offerings were going to Nashville to record with country stars (following the success of "Who Says You Can't Go Home"), a second greatest hits CD, a new studio album, and even new movies.

Bon Jovi, Sambora, keyboardist David Bryan and drummer Tico Torres all expressed enthusiasm for the Prudential Center and excitement at the chance to be the premiere act at a New Jersey venue. All four musicians are native New Jerseyans who live in Monmouth County.
